CHECKING COMPRESSION PRESSURE
1. Warm up engine thoroughly. Then, stop it.
2. Release fuel pressure. Refer to EC-860, "
FUEL PRESSURE RELEASE" (with EURO-OBD) or EC-1281,
"FUEL PRESSURE RELEASE" (without EURO-OBD).
3. Disconnect fuel pump fuse (1) to avoid fuel injection during mea-
surement.
4. Remove engine cover. Refer to EM-120, "
INTAKE MANIFOLD" .
5. Remove ignition coil and spark plug from each cylinder. Refer to EM-132, "
IGNITION COIL" and EM-133,
"SPARK PLUG (PLATINUM-TIPPED TYPE)" .
6. Connect an engine tachometer (not required in use of CONSULT-II).
7. Install a compression tester (B) with an adapter (commercial
service tool) (A) onto spark plug hole.
Use the adapter whose picking up end inserted to spark plug
hole is smaller than 20 mm (0.79 in) in diameter. Otherwise, it
may be caught by cylinder head during removal.
8. With accelerator pedal fully depressed, turn ignition switch to “START” for cranking. When the gauge
pointer stabilizes, read the compression pressure and the engine rpm. Perform these steps to check each
cylinder.
Compression pressure:
Unit: kPa (bar, kg/cm
2
, psi) /rpm
CAUTION:
Always use fully a changed battery to obtain the specified engine speed.

Standard Minimum Differential limit between cylinders
1,510 (15.1, 15.4, 219) / 200 1,265 (12.65, 12.9, 183) / 200 981 (9.81, 10.0, 142) / 200
